Christopher Baines wrote 6 years ago
(address . guix-patches@gnu.org)
These patches add a number of useful Ruby libraries, and involve some
more general improvements and updates along the way.
In summary of the changes to existing packages, libsass is added and the
sassc package is improved to make use of this new
package. ruby-jekyll-watch is updated, allowing the removal of
ruby-listen-3.0. ruby-listen itself is also improved a bit, and now the
test suite is run. Finally, the core RSpec packages are all updated.
These are the packages I believe that have been changed: ruby-open4
ruby-hamster ruby-lino ruby-terraform ruby-que ruby-rbnacl ruby-jwt
ruby-multi-xml ruby-oauth2 ruby-omniauth ruby-warden ruby-warden-oauth2
ruby-with-advisory-lock ruby-omniauth-oauth2 ruby-test-construct libsass
sassc ruby-sassc ruby-markaby ruby-temple ruby-haml ruby-tilt
ruby-sass-rails ruby-dep ruby-jekyll-watch ruby-listen ruby-bindex
ruby-web-console ruby-execjs ruby-rspec ruby-rspec-support
ruby-rspec-core ruby-rspec-expectations ruby-rspec-mocks
ruby-rspec-rails ruby-autoprefixer-rails ruby-rerun
Overall this results in 202 builds according to guix refresh.
Christopher Baines (34):
gnu: Add ruby-hamster.
gnu: Add ruby-lino.
gnu: Add ruby-terraform.
gnu: Add ruby-que.
gnu: Add ruby-rbnacl.
gnu: Add ruby-jwt.
gnu: Add ruby-multi-xml.
gnu: Add ruby-oauth2.
gnu: Add ruby-omniauth.
gnu: Add ruby-warden.
gnu: Add ruby-warden-oauth2.
gnu: Add ruby-with-advisory-lock.
gnu: Add ruby-omniauth-oauth2.
gnu: Add ruby-test-construct.
gnu: Add ruby-minitest-around.
gnu: Add libsass.
gnu: sassc: Update and improve the package.
gnu: Add ruby-sassc.
gnu: Add ruby-markaby.
gnu: Add ruby-temple.
gnu: Add ruby-haml.
gnu: Add ruby-tilt.
gnu: Add ruby-sass-rails.
gnu: Add ruby-dep.
gnu: ruby-jekyll-watch: Update to 2.1.2.
gnu: Remove ruby-listen-3.0.
gnu: ruby-listen: Enable running the tests.
gnu: Add ruby-bindex.
gnu: Add ruby-web-console.
gnu: Add ruby-execjs.
gnu: ruby: Update some RSpec packages.
gnu: Add ruby-rspec-rails.
gnu: Add ruby-autoprefixer-rails.
gnu: Add ruby-rerun.
gnu/packages/rails.scm | 195 ++++++++++
gnu/packages/ruby.scm | 841 +++++++++++++++++++++++++++++++++++++++--
gnu/packages/web.scm | 130 ++++---
3 files changed, 1087 insertions(+), 79 deletions(-)
-----BEGIN PGP SIGNATURE-----
iQKTBAEBCgB9FiEEPonu50WOcg2XVOCyXiijOwuE9XcFAlxpsk5fFIAAAAAALgAo
a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DNF
ODlFRUU3NDU4RTcyMEQ5NzU0RTBCMjVFMjhBMzNCMEI4NEY1NzcACgkQXiijOwuE
9XcRfQ//fI1O85GPKsbdfCG2/9ipCScbaTyN7yyvvIwPixZnv1KtsiwEqh5/j9RT
b4mvEXASomTZLZJPmO8VHB7hhM8HGUcQwYW8/iV+wVhBFiwIOWhN7RSIBMjdn2fH
uMgyiqnMpx+EG2Lk++9WAo2ICiqA+Hi2aigFThg6X5PqE4beOkX19fC+3YHg2yui
zJp3s2mA9jPDaTcYo624U5rQnAeFcz/wKCAh5sy+Ormi5NH2mw2gHddn7qCt2yoN
kH7nXqlkxmUCHWa6vkrW+f9+TmSaJbQ47anEi1ZF/ArnZfeQo8o5axqYLIypxVjL
3UxUl8cOPDU4DdjMFjIOCxjaKdwd5boiHApCPJcTh4JRRKf0KpZfzwePVpNq6Tvh
YpDPH3C9jgDPp0MBcwf7UJhGupoEkz7WQ09KTKhtiQy1cJ3tM9lMDTqaubiVSQQM
QzwoveNHylxfvKovW57kT729VbKm3kf9Tds/zznV1uDslbIotdtuBIkNgLSsFoCF
plXlpa3mj09wQRnWZofhaykepm2RQn30u79BWKEUZoieLDnrfMDAwG+/zw25evhN
mRU2TZIA0olnQkzTvKFHVuKlkXKSzKfbK293TKqEFt4qTASoC77CnO2yYhcHl9Ld
YngWTW7R3tbbuMOBV2pbT9GFA9r6/VL9DHz0Zd28KTqkw6V19Xg=
=3J1B
-----END PGP SIGNATURE-----